Gays Mills is a village in Crawford County, Wisconsin, United States. The population was 491 at the 2010 census.

In 1847 James B. Gay, a native of Indiana, built a dam and a sawmill on the Kickapoo River, which proved to be a successful success. When his health started to fail, James convinced his brothers John and Thomas to disturb to the area. In 1865 John Gay built the first flour mill south of the axiom mill. In 1872 Thomas Gay and relations organized the First Congregational Church, the first church in Gays Mills and in 1898 the church building itself was finished. In the years between 1848 and 1865, many families moved into the community, which came to be known as Gays Mills in award of the founder and his brothers.

Gays Mills was in addition to the home of the Twining apple-growing family. One of the Twinings took his apples to the World’s Fair, where they were a good success, generating smooth fame for Gays Mills. Twining and his companions are honored with a historical marker on a hill overlooking the village.
